Problems getting US BP on AA Itinerary

I have three flights tomorrow, the first on AA (AA Itinerary) and the 2nd and 3rd on US. I just tried to OLCI with US at T24 to be put on the upgrade list. However, the US website tells me to check in first with aa.com, which I did. I got the AA BP emailed to me and the AA website tells me I am checked in for the US flights but no emailing of the US BPs or confirmation that I am on the US upgrade list. I subsequently retried to check in on the US website but got the same message referring me back to aa.com. I can get the US BPs tomorrow AM at a kiosk of check in agent, however, any advise for making sure that I am on the US upgrade list now.

Mixed metal itineraries seem to be the problem. I've had no issues getting US mobile boarding passes and grabbing any available F seat within 24 hrs of a flight when I book an all-US Air itinerary on AA.com, but if it's mixed metal with any AA segments, particularly if the first segment is AA, it's all out the window. Both US and AA phone agents will tell you you have to do everything at the airport in that case, and as far as I can see, they're right. As a result, I've resorted to booking US itineraries only when the entire itinerary is on US metal. I've had much better success getting US upgrades as an AA elite myself at online checkin, rather than having to wait until I get to the airport, where I usually end up as a last-minute addition to an already overcrowded waitlist. Good luck getting boarding passes in advance in that case, as well.

From what I was told at MIA this morning, if its an AA itinerary and the first flight is AA and subsequent flights are US no go on being able to OLCI for the US flights. Hence, not being able to get on the US upgrade list at T-24. The check in agent was able to put me in F this morning.

I have another mixed itinerary next week with the same set up. CLT/DEN is a fairly long flight to be sitting in Y.
